Transaction 5ab096e456c79cea3652747766aa53db9e0a290941fecfa970fa49ec04d9013e
3 Input
2 Outputs
- 5ab096e456c79cea3652747766aa53db9e0a290941fecfa970fa49ec04d9013e:0
- 5ab096e456c79cea3652747766aa53db9e0a290941fecfa970fa49ec04d9013e:1
value 595160
address 1DDgfACF8L1J7X81kJo4obpBRoyrSZUAxh
value 15904230
address 1PmXNZp75eTAerJNjU8DRSwS1pNXoszkXy